StockMarket – Indian Shares Rally as Global Optimism Lifts Investor Sentiment

StockMarket – Indian stock markets opened on a strong note on Friday, supported by encouraging developments in global financial markets and easing crude oil prices. Investor confidence improved after reports suggested that US President Donald Trump had stepped back from plans for military action against Iran, citing progress in diplomatic discussions. The positive international backdrop helped fuel buying activity across domestic equities during the morning session.

Benchmark Indices Register Solid Gains

The benchmark indices witnessed broad-based buying soon after trading began. The BSE Sensex climbed nearly 1,000 points during early deals, reaching an intraday peak of 74,834. At the same time, the NSE Nifty advanced by around 300 points to touch 23,455, reflecting strong market participation across sectors.

Market participants responded positively to global developments, while lower energy prices further strengthened sentiment. Analysts noted that investors appeared encouraged by the reduced geopolitical concerns and improving risk appetite across international markets.

Realty and Auto Stocks Lead the Advance

Sector-specific performance remained largely positive, with all major indices trading in the green. Realty stocks emerged as the strongest performers, recording gains of more than 2.5 percent. Automobile shares also attracted significant buying interest and moved higher by nearly 1.8 percent.

Banking stocks contributed to the rally as well. Private sector lenders and public sector banks both registered healthy advances, indicating broad confidence in the financial segment. Other sectors that witnessed notable gains included media, chemicals, consumer durables, cement, and oil and gas companies.

Metals, FMCG and Healthcare Continue Higher

The upward momentum was not limited to a few sectors. Metal stocks traded firmly in positive territory, while fast-moving consumer goods companies also posted gains. Pharmaceutical and healthcare counters remained in demand, helping strengthen overall market breadth.

The widespread participation across sectors suggested a healthy market environment rather than a rally driven by a limited number of heavyweight stocks. Such broad-based buying is often viewed as a positive sign for market stability.

Analysts Highlight Key Technical Levels

According to market experts, the short-term trend remains favorable due to supportive global cues, continued domestic institutional investment, and improving participation across sectors. However, they cautioned that the durability of the current rally will depend on whether benchmark indices can maintain levels above important resistance zones in upcoming sessions.

Technical analysts observed the formation of an inverted hammer-like candlestick pattern on charts, a signal that often indicates buying support at lower levels. At the same time, higher levels continue to face resistance, suggesting that traders may remain cautious near key zones.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) was reported at 37.86.

Experts identified the 23,000–23,100 range as an important support area for the Nifty, while resistance is expected around the 23,600–23,650 region.

Oil Prices Decline as Global Concerns Ease

Crude oil prices moved lower amid easing geopolitical tensions. US West Texas Intermediate crude dropped by approximately 3 percent to around $85 per barrel. Meanwhile, Brent crude, the international benchmark, declined 1.59 percent to $88.94 per barrel.

Lower oil prices are generally viewed as beneficial for India, as they can help reduce import costs and ease inflation-related pressures on the economy.

Asian and US Markets Add to Positive Mood

Global equity markets also provided strong support to investor sentiment. In Asia, Japan’s Nikkei index surged more than 3 percent, while Hong Kong’s Hang Seng gained around 2 percent. South Korea’s KOSPI recorded an impressive rise of over 8 percent.

The positive trend followed a strong overnight performance on Wall Street. The technology-focused Nasdaq advanced 2.54 percent, while the S&P 500 ended the session 1.75 percent higher, reinforcing optimism across international financial markets.
